Electrocution is not considered a humane method of euthanasia. It can be slow. The common method that is considered the most humane is the CO2 chamber. From what I understand, it is easy to set up at home. I believe another common method that is swift is to grab the base of the tail and either with by swinging or using a holding block, severing the head from the spinal cord.

Im gonna have to agree on not electricuting them. Like Laura said you can buy a small critter keeper and block all the holes or just make a wood top with a small hole. Buy a air line, the ones used for bubbles in fish tanks. Put a hole the size of the air tube into a water bottle. Fill the bottle with dry ice and a little water and shake. The rats wont even notice, they start moving slowly and die pretty quick. I personally just cant slam em against a wall or hit with a hammer.

u can also use the same set up and a CO2 tank with an air hose. (a paint ball gun "remote line" works good and is like $25 for a cheap one)
get a 20oz tank like $40 and you get them refilled at any welding shop.

that way you can reuse it over and over just get it refilled.
